### Welcome to the Quillforge Team

Our markdown rendering pipeline (Quillforge) converts author submissions into sanitized HTML through three stages: parse, transform, publish. Please read the stage docs carefully before touching transform rules, as changes affect every tenant. Admin access to the publish stage is gated; to unlock it during onboarding, enter the recovery passphrase provided immediately below.

strongbox words: framir-keliel-drueth-briir-zorwyn-norius

**Postmortem timeline — Farelight pricing experiment**

14:22 — On-call paged after checkout conversions dropped sharply on the Farelight platform. Investigation showed the ticket-pricing experiment had begun serving the treatment price to 100% of traffic instead of the intended 10% split, due to a misconfigured rollout flag pushed earlier that afternoon. Experiment was halted at 14:41 and prices reverted. The deploy responsible was identified by the token recorded below.

session token of fadug-hahap = htk3_554

## Tuning

Gating for Bramblefort canaries is intentionally conservative: a canary only advances when error-rate, latency, and saturation checks all pass for the full observation window. Loosening any single threshold without adjusting the window invites false promotions, so change them together and note it in the sync minutes. The current gating constants are listed here.

tuning table, kagag-yahip:
RATE_LIMITS = {
    "druath": 1,
    "wenwyn": 5,
    "ulaael": 2,
    "holath": 5,
}

Subject: On-call handover — replica lag alarm. Handing off the Pondermere read-replica lag alarm that fired twice this shift. Lag peaked at 45 seconds during the nightly Ledgerbind export, then recovered without intervention. No data exposure observed; access logs on the replica are clean and attached for the security review. I've silenced the alarm until the export window tuning ships. If the reviewer needs raw audit extracts, requests should go to the address below.

billing contact of bawep-tajeg = tamath.silion.fraok@olvarqsoft.local